Product Announcement: Series 300P Indicating Snap Gauges From Mahr Federal

Gauges offers reliable measurement results on cylindrical parts with narrow tolerance ranges.

(Mahr Federal: Providence, Rhode Island) -- Mahr Federal's Series 300P indicating snap gauges are an excellent choice for highly accurate and reliable measurement results on cylindrical parts with narrow tolerance ranges. The gauges are available in a variety of sizes with measuring capacity increasing in 1" (25 mm) increments up to 9" (229 mm). Series 300P snap gauges can be configured with a number of different indicators and all are fully adjustable with positive position locking at any point within the gauging range.

"Snap gauges are one of the easiest, fastest, most accurate, and economical ways of making OD measurements a shop can employ," says George Schuetz, director of precision gauges for Mahr Federal. "They are very versatile. They can be hand held to measure parts in place, or mounted on bench stands. They can be set up with different indicators for any number of readout configurations. Different anvil styles adapt to a host of measurement conditions. And parts literally snap into place, which assures good part alignment, and along with positive position locking, virtually eliminates operator influence on the measurement."

With a standard dial indicator installed, the measuring range of Mahr Federal Series 300P adjustable snap gauges is 0.020", with a resolution of 0.0001". But 300P snap gauges can also accommodate digital indicators, air probes, or electronic probes using the same standard 3/8" diameter mounting. With an electronic probe and an amplifier, a resolution of 10 µin. can be achieved for tolerance measurements tighter than 0.0005".

Mahr Federal Series 300P snap gauges are available with a wide range of flat, grooved, and blade anvil configurations. Special custom anvils are also available. Large 15.5 mm/0.61" square tungsten carbide anvils provide flat, parallel, long ‑ lasting working surfaces. Anvils can be side-relieved or straddle-milled to provide access in difficult part profiles. Blade widths as narrow as 0.010" (0.25 mm) and depths up to 0.25" (6.35 mm) ensure access in deep, narrow diameters or grooves, even against perpendicular surfaces. All Series 300P snap gauge anvils feature radiused edges to eliminate part marring.
